BLOOMINGTON, Ind. - The 48th season of Indiana Volleyball will commence on Friday evening as the Hoosiers welcome three teams to Wilkinson Hall for the Indiana Invitational. A four-team tournament featuring the host-Hoosiers, Chicago State, Indiana State and Jacksonville State will see each team face each other across a six-game slate of volleyball on Friday, Aug. 26 and Saturday, Aug. 27. The Hoosiers begin their campaign in the nightcap on Friday evening, at 7:00 PM, against in-state foe Indiana State. Chicago State and Jacksonville State will open play at 5:00 PM that evening. "I thought we had a great spring, capped off with the foreign trip, so we had extra time to train," head coach Steve Aird said. "We're returning a much more mature group than a year ago. I just think volleyball IQ and physicality have improved. Excited to get the season going." The Hoosiers: IU enters the fifth season of the Steve Aird era with a bevy of returning talent along with a pair of talented freshmen from Europe. The Hoosiers announced the signings of outside hitter Candela Alonso-Corcelles (Madrid, Spain) and right-side Melisa Ilter (Bursa, Turkey) to Bloomington in late-July. Each player has competed at high levels in Europe over the past years in their respective countries. 14 athletes from the 2021 roster return for IU including libero Paula Cerame, middle blockers Kaley Rammelsberg and Savannah Kjolhede, outside hitters Mady Saris and Morgan Geddes and setter Camryn Haworth. Cerame posted 492 digs last season, the third-most in a single season in program history. She enters her fifth season of collegiate volleyball, the second with the Hoosiers. Saris and Rammelsberg each posted 200+ kills last season for the Hoosiers while Kjolhede and Geddes recorded 130+ kills as well. Additional veteran pieces include outside hitters Ashley Zulauf and Grae Gosnell, setter Emily Fitzner and defensive specialist Haley Armstrong. Joining Aird on the sidelines are first-year coaches Spencer McLachlin (Associate Head Coach) and Rachel Morris (Assistant Coach). The pair enter their first year in Bloomington following stints at the high school, collegiate, club and international level. The Opposition: Indiana State (0-0) • The Sycamores come into 2022 on the heels of an 18-13 campaign in 2021 which featured an appearance in the National Invitational Volleyball Championship. • Indiana State welcomes new coach Ashlee Pritchard to Terre Haute after spending the last 10 seasons building Marian (Ind.) into a NAIA powerhouse. Chicago State (0-0) • The Cougars enter the season on the back of a 17-11 season last year which also featured a trip to the National Invitational Volleyball Championship. • Chicago State's roster features just three Americans with athletes from Turkey, Peru, South Korea, Argentina and various other nations comprising the roster. Jacksonville State (0-0) • The Gamecocks had an outstanding season a year ago, finishing 25-7 (13-3) after falling short of the NCAA Tournament with a loss to Florida Gulf Coast in the finals of the A-SUN Conference Tournament. • Jacksonville State returns fifth year outside hitter Lena Kindermann who recorded 393 kills in 2021. Live Stats Indiana Field Hockey Set to Open Season with Hoosier Invitational BLOOMINGTON, Ind. –––– The Indiana Field Hockey program is set to begin their highly anticipated 2022 season this weekend as the host of the Hoosier Invitational. As part of the Invitational, Indiana will host Kent State to open their season and the event on Friday, Aug. 26 at noon. On Saturday, Aug. 27, it will be a neutral battle between Kent State and No. 6 ranked Liberty facing off. Finally, the weekend will close with a noon tilt featuring Indiana and Liberty on Sunday, Aug. 28. The Hoosiers are looking to build upon a highly successful 2021 campaign that included the team's first 10-win season since 2012, two ranked road victories, seven shutout wins, and a Big Ten Tournament bid. SCOUTING THE COMPETITION: FRIDAY: Kent State enters the season with high expectations after a 12-6 season in 2021. The Golden Flashes were voted to finish second in the MAC in the preseason Coaches' poll. The team is led by Maria Cambra Soler – an All-MAC First Team selection in 2021. The senior back had six goals and three assists last season. Indiana owns a 4-2 all-time advantage in the series between Kent State, but the Golden Flashes won a year ago, 2-1 in overtime in Kent, Ohio SUNDAY: The Liberty Flames start out the season ranked No. 6 in the country by the NFHCA Division 1 poll after their historic 2021 season where they made it all the way to the NCAA Championship game, before falling short to Northwestern. The Flames were 20-3 overall and 7-0 in the BIG EAST a season ago. Liberty returns top player Daniella Rhodes, a senior who accounted for 39 points in 2021, totaling 16 goals and seven assists. This will be the first ever matchup between Indiana and Liberty in field hockey. EARLY ACCOLADES: Senior Kennedy Reardon and redshirt-junior Sydney Keld were both named Indiana team captains earlier this month. This is the first time being named captain at Indiana for both players. Keld, junior Jemima Cookson and sophomore Yip van Wonderen were all named to the Big Ten's Preseason Players To Watch List. SCRIMMAGE RECAP: Last Friday, Aug. 19, Indiana hosted Ball State for a scrimmage to prepare for the season. The Hoosiers looked highly impressive, winning by a 3-0 margin and dominating possession throughout the entire game. Three different Hoosiers scored goals, including sophomores Kayla Kiwak and Yip van Wonderen, as well as junior Meghan Dillon. Junior Jemima Cookson notched two assists while freshman Jule Hufer and van Wonderen each had one. The goalie play was also excellent, as sophomore Arabella Loveridge accounted for six saves, and freshman Nina Faupel made three saves in her first collegiate competition. NEW ADDITIONS: The Indiana roster features 10 new players in 2022. Eight of the ten newcomers are freshmen, including: Kai Snell, Kylie Dawson, Anna Mozeleski, Jule Hufer, Gabriella Cicuto, Emma Thompson, Cecilia Maixner and Nina Faupel. The freshman class includes a mix of five players from the United States and three players from international countries. Additionally, Amanda Frank, a sophomore forward joined the team in January 2022 while Lara Mortz, a junior midfielder transferred from Albany to Indiana over the summer.
